Phoenix, AZ – Multiple Injury Accident on Wb Freeway Near Exit 13

Phoenix, AZ (September 26, 2025) – Several people were injured in a large collision involving multiple vehicles on the westbound Loop 202 Freeway near Exit 13 this evening.

The crash happened on September 26, before Exit 13, involving at least eight vehicles. Emergency crews from the Phoenix Metro Area Fire responded to the scene. First responders confirmed multiple injuries, though the exact number and severity remain unclear.

Authorities worked quickly to treat injured individuals and secure the area. Paramedics transported some victims to nearby hospitals for medical attention. The cause of the collision is under investigation.

Phoenix police and fire units worked together to manage the scene. Traffic in the area was heavily impacted as crews cleared the wreckage. The freeway reopened after several hours of emergency operations.

In Arizona, major freeways and high‑traffic areas frequently experience multi‑vehicle crashes. Common causes include distracted driving, speeding, following too closely, sudden lane changes, impaired driving, and adverse weather conditions. Rush hour and poor visibility are also significant factors. When accidents involve numerous vehicles, the severity of injuries often increases due to chain reaction impacts.

Injuries from such crashes can range from whiplash and broken bones to traumatic brain injuries and internal damage. Recovery can require extensive medical care and rehabilitation. Beyond medical bills, victims may face lost wages, emotional distress, and lasting disability.
